New Tesmec Branch Opens in Pennsylvania

Tesmec USA Inc., a leader in the design, manufacturing and service of high performance trenchers, announced the opening of its newest sales, service and rental branch in the heart of the Marcellus Shale region.

Until now, the Marcellus Shale has been overlooked because the technology to recover the gas did not previously exist. The Marcellus Shale formation is believed to hold as much as 4,359 trillion cu. ft. of natural gas covering a span of 95,000 sq. mi. Located below the states of Pennsylvania, West Virginia, Ohio, New York, Maryland and other northern states, the Marcellus Shale encompasses approximately 60 percent of Pennsylvania alone. Geologists estimate this amount of natural gas could supply the United States for 20 years or more.

In response to the growing needs of its customers, Tesmec USA Inc. has opened its newest branch to accommodate the demand for high performance trenchers within this region. From this location, customers are provided sales/service support, machine rentals (long-term and short-term) and on-site parts availability.
